How Do I Create A Website? The Essential Steps To Creating Your First Website

103 26
"How Do I create a website?" is most likely the first question you may ask yourself when approaching the internet with an entrepreneurial spirit.
If you plan on conducting business via the world-wide web, learning the basics of setting up a website and marketing it are vital to any success.
In order to get started on the web, there are really only 3 things you will need.
I will go over each of them in detail and also give you an idea of potential costs.
1.
Domain Name: ($10-$12 /yr) - average If you are not familiar with the term "Domain Name," it is simply the web address of your website.
For example, let's say you started a painting business and you named it "Mike's Painting.
" Your first choice for a domain name would be "http://www.
mikespainting.
com" if that was available.
Or let's say you want your domain name to be XYZ.
Once you register it, the domain name will be: "http://www.
xyz.
com.
" There are quite a few choices when looking for a domain name.
The most popular places to obtain domain names are: Godaddy.
com and Namecheap.
com There are many more, but most people are pretty familiar with these two companies, especially "Go Daddy.
" These companies are called "registrars," but there are other registrars that I did not mention.
If you are curious to see what else is out there, just go to Google and type in "domain name registrars.
" 2.
Hosting Account: ($4-$8/mo) - average In all simplicity a hosting account is what connects your home computer to the world-wide web.
A hosting company has a "super computer" that can store over a thousand times more information that your home computer could and they are commonly referred to as "servers.
" You then must connect your personal domain name (which is your personal web address) to the hosting account.
Some examples of hosting companies would be: Godaddy.
com and Hostgator.
com 3.
HTML Editor: ($0-$399/ one time) This is where the magic happens! An HTML editor is simply a software application for creating a web page.
Once you learn the basics of using it, you are on your way to creating your first virtual masterpiece.
A great HTML editor for beginners that you can download for free is called "Kompozer.
" Just go to Google and type in "Kompozer Free Download.
" After downloading this software to your computer, you will most likely want to go through their tutorial to educate yourself on the basic functions of how to use it.
You will then be able to publish what you create from your HTML Editor to your hosting account and have your own address on the world-wide web! All three of these resources will most likely have tutorials walking you through each step.
